As a "green technique" used to decompose organic pollutants, photocatalysis has a highly efficiency and broad applicability with the intensification of environmental pollution, zinc oxide (ZnO) is one of these semiconductor photocatalytic materials which have outstanding properties. Carbon materials usually have a high specific surface area and abundant pore structure, which are often used as catalyst or the carrier. Thus, the preparation of high-efficient and cheap photocatalystic composite through the combination of ZnO and carbon is in great significance.In our work, lignosulfonate which is produced by the pulp and paper industry was utilized. A simple direct precipitation method was used to prepare C-ZnO composites. Sodium lignosulphonate was used as surfactant and carbon sources, then the C-ZnO composites were obtained in mixed solvents of ethylene glycol and water. The components and structure of the composite were characterized by XRD, Raman and XPS analysis, which have indicated that the composites consist of ZnO and carbon. The influences of different addition amounts of sodium lignosulphonate, calcination temperature and pH of reaction solution on structures and crystal forms of C-ZnO composites were investigated. The results show that the structure of the substrate composed of carbon in which ZnO rods grew. Meanwhile, the experiments on the photocatalytic property were also carried out by obtained C-ZnO composites. Owing to the unique structure, our C-ZnO can absorb the organic pollutants on the surface and degraded it at the same time. Since the absorpation and photodegradation are simultaneously carried on, it resulted in the improvement of photocatalytic efficiency by the synergistic effects. Besides, the influence factors on C-ZnO photocatalytic property, such as addition amount of sodium lignosulphonate, were also discussed to obtain the optimal condition.
